## Monthly Partitions

In Quillbase, large event tables are partitioned by month automatically — your plugin doesn't create partitions, it just needs to tag writes with an event timestamp so the router knows where rows land. Queries spanning multiple months work fine, but try to scope by date range or things get slow. To hit the partition metadata endpoint on our internal Shardlet service, authenticate with the key below.

app token of hahig-bawef = qvz4-jEJj

**Q: How do I access the Brindlewood partner SFTP drop?**

New hires at Fennimore Logistics should first request the drop role from their team lead, then verify the host fingerprint against the onboarding wiki before connecting. Files from Brindlewood arrive nightly and must not be renamed. If the service account is ever locked out, recovery requires the passphrase held by the integrations team, shown below.

recovery phrase for yajop-tagef: quenael-zoriel-aldael-quenax-druion

# Break-Glass Access: Lexifind Autocomplete Index

Welcome aboard. The Lexifind autocomplete index occasionally degrades after nightly rebuilds, and suggestion latency climbs past two seconds. Normal fixes go through the indexing team, but outside their hours you may use break-glass access to trigger a manual index swap. Use it only when latency alerts have fired for fifteen minutes or more, and file an incident note afterward. Break-glass sessions require the recovery passphrase at the swap console, which is recorded directly below this line.

strongbox words: lamwyn-istax-tamvan-beldor-pelax-norys-kasdor-wenmir-kelax-ralix-holir-silok-ulawyn